Jessie Diggins Claims Overall Title at Falun Finals

Originally published in L'Équipe on March 17, 2024

In a thrilling conclusion to the season, Jessie Diggins secured her second overall globe at the cross-country skiing finals held in Falun, Sweden. The American skier, who first claimed this prestigious title in 2021, sealed her overall victory by triumphing in the 20 km mass start, the final race of the season.

To surpass Diggins, Swedish skier Linn Svahn required a substantial point margin, which ultimately did not materialize. Diggins had already delivered an impressive performance on Saturday, finishing fifth in the 10 km classic race, putting her in a commanding position for the overall title.

In the 20 km race on Sunday, Diggins further solidified her lead by clinching the vital sprint and accruing bonus points. She maintained her momentum to cross the finish line ahead of her competitors, including Norwegian skiers Heidi Weng and Anne Kjersti Kalvaa, in a dramatic final sprint.

This achievement marks Diggins’ seventh victory of the season and highlights her status in the sport, adding a second overall title to her accolades since her first in 2021. Meanwhile, Flora Dolci capped off a strong season by finishing as the top French skier in 13th place, with Delphine Claudel following in 25th and Linn Svahn coming in 26th.
